Bhushan Ramkrishna Gavai (born 24 November 1960) is a retired Indian jurist who had served as the 52nd Chief Justice of India (CJI) from 14 May to 23 November 2025. He is a former judge of the Bombay High Court and also served as the chancellor of some National Law Universities (NLUs). He is the second-ever CJI to be from the Scheduled Castes. During his term as CJI, he also served as ex officio patron-in-chief of the National Legal Services Authority.
